The Californian brand UGG symbolizes comfort, freedom and carelessness. It was founded in 1978 by Australian surfer Brian Smith in Santa Monica, who wanted to create shoes suitable for surfers who needed to keep their feet warm. The brand's first product was sheepskin boots, which became a hit especially among surfers and snowboarders. The brand gradually expanded and today offers not only shoes, but also clothing and accessories. UGG uses high-quality materials such as fur, suede and leather.
